Employee killed when struck by ROPS in roll-over

Employee #1 was operating a Rammax RW3000 vibratory compactor with a blade attachment to push through and over a pile of dirt. When Employee #1 reversed the compactor, he backed at an angle, traversing a 30 to 40 degree side-to-side incline. The compactor overturned and Employee #1 either tried to jump or was thrown in the direction of the roll-over. He was struck in the chest by the ROPS and killed.
